Personnel: Southside Johnny (vocals, harmonica); Billy Rush, Joel Gramolini (guitar, background vocals); Joey Stann (tenor & baritone saxophones), Ed Manion (tenor saxophone); Mike Spengler, Rick Gazda (trumpet); Richard «La Bamba» Rosenberg (trombone, background vocals); Kevin Kavanaugh (keyboards, background vocals); Gene Boccia (bass), Steve «Bam Bam» Becker (drums, vocals), Lisa Lowell, Patty Scialfa, Soozie Kirschner (background vocals).Recorded on the 1980 tour.2 LPs on 1 CD with 1 track deleted.Southside Johnny & the Asbury Jukes: Southside Johnny (vocals, harmonica); Joel Gramolini, Billy Rush (vocals, guitar); Richard «LaBamba» Rosenberg (vocals, trombone); Kevin Kavanaugh (vocals, keyboards); Steve «Bam Bam» Becker (vocals, drums); Joey Stann (tenor saxophone, baritone saxophone); Edward Manion (tenor saxophone); Rick Gazda, Michael Spengler (trumpet); Gene Boccia (bass guitar).Personnel: Richie Rosenberg (vocals, trombone); Steve Becker (vocals, drums).Additional personnel: Soozie Kirschner, Patti Scialfa, Lisa Lowell (vocals).Recording information: Blossom’s Music Center, Cuyhoga Falls, OH (06/1980-07/1980); Capital Center, Largo, MD (06/1980-07/1980); Pine Knob, Clar Chlainne Mhuiris (06/1980-07/1980); Stanley Theater, Pittsburg, PA (06/1980-07/1980).Although Southside Johnny And The Asbury Jukes were a bar band to the bone, they didn’t issue a domestically available live album until 1981’s LIVE: REACH UP AND TOUCH THE SKY (the often bootlegged LIVE AT THE BOTTOM LINE was a promo release from ’76). Bands often issue live albums to buy time between studio releases, but while REACH UP AND TOUCH THE SKY was intended as one of these, (between 1980’s LOVE IS A SACRIFICE and 1983’s TRASH IT UP), it remains one of the band’s best releases.Perfectly capturing the energy and excitement of an Asbury Jukes show, this is a consistently fine listen from beginning to end. Individual standouts include «Hearts of Stone,» «The Fever,» «Why Is Love Such a Sacrifice,» and a killer Sam Cooke medley.
